106 Benoît Amy de la Bretèque – La paille et la voix
Benoît Amy de la Bretèque, a phoniatrician and renowned voice specialist, is the author of numerous reference works and the creator of vocal training with straws, now used by many singers and voice professionals. In this episode, recorded live from the Clinical Phonetics Conference, we explore an essential approach to vocal work: adapting exercises and techniques to each individual voice.
